Highlights from the above article:
Flagstaff PD Sgt. Jerry Rintala says that Daniel Paduchowski, 58, is suspected in the death of his wife, Kelly Paduchowski, 45. He reported her missing at 7:39 PM on Sunday 30 Jun 2024. He said that she had gone out to run and swim in the afternoon. He was arrested after detectives found undisclosed evidence (blood drop?) at the Flagstaff-area residence where they both live.

Sgt. Jerry Rintala, Flagstaff PD, said that with further investigation and evidence, additional charges could be added.

Kelly Paduchowski's phone was tracked to Schultz Creek Trail in Coconino National Forest, just North of Flagstaff. The time indicated: 10:20 AM on Sun., 30 Jun 2024. Her husband, Daniel Paduchowski, was spotted in the area a little more than an hour later [approx. 11:25 AM?].

Shortly after 12 Noon on Sun., 30 Jun 2024, Kelly's phone indicated it was at the home she shared with her husband.

At 1:30 PM on Sun., 30 June 2024, her vehicle -- a white 2018 Mazda CX-5 -- was at the Campbell Mesa Trailhead, also in the Coconino National Forest North of Flagstaff, AZ. Daniel Paduchowski was spotted there at that time.

Daniel Paduchowski drives a silver (or gray) 2001 Toyota Sequoia SUV.

The Search and Rescue continues. It is now a recovery effort. Daniel Paduchowski is behind bars on charges of aggravated assault. Flagstaff Police say they found evidence that Daniel Paduchowski assaulted his wife, Kelly Paduchowski. Exactly when it happened is not clear. Sgt. J. L. Rintala: "Something occurred."

The Timeline began on the morning of Sunday, 30 June 2024 and encompassed a three-hour period.
  • 10:20 AM - Kelly's phone pinged at Shultz Creek trail​
  • 12:13 PM - Kelly's phone returns to the couple's home in Coconino Estates​
  • 1:30 PM - DP and Kelly's white 2018 Mazda CX-5 SUV were seen at Campbell Mesa Trailhed​
  • 7:39 PM - DP reported Kelly missing in the area of Lake Mary​

Kelly Paduchowski works as a Solar Panel Specialist. She is the mother of two children who are currently staying with family members.

More details about the incident:

According to the court paperwork, neighbors heard loud screams from a woman around 8:30 a.m. on Sunday.

One neighbor reportedly saw Kelly lying on the ground in the backyard, motionless on her stomach. Daniel was on top of her with his hands on her shoulder area, police said.

Five minutes later, her husband saw Kelly lying on her side, motionless but Daniel was gone.

A few minutes later, both were gone from the backyard.

Court paperwork said that about 90 minutes later, the neighbor saw Daniel using a garden hose to spray where Kelly was lying.
